Abstract
【解決手段】電気駆動装置の2つの電気機械16が、それぞれの自在継手シャフト18を介して第1のアクスルに個々に懸架されたホイールを駆動するため、それぞれに連係するギヤボックス17と電気アクスル12に組み合わされ、基本モジュールが車体構造との機械的リンクと、冷却回路とのリンクと、電気エネルギーストレージ22との電気的リンクとを含むように、2つの電気機械16とそれぞれに連係する2つの電気コンバータが1つのコンバータユニット24に組み合わされる。

Claims (9)
- 内燃機関によって第1のアクスル上のホイールを駆動するための第1の駆動装置、並びに第2のアクスル上のホイールを駆動するための2つの電気機械を有する第2の駆動装置と、電気機械がモータとして運転されるときに放電することができ、且つ電気機械が発電機として運転されるときに充電することができる少なくとも1つの電気エネルギーストレージとを含むハイブリッド車両であって、前記電気駆動装置の前記2つの電気機械(16)が、それぞれの自在継手シャフト(18)を介して前記第1のアクスルに個々に懸架されたホイールを駆動するために、それぞれに連係するギヤボックス(17)と共に電気アクスル(12)に組み合わされ、前記2つの電気機械とそれぞれに連係する2つの電気コンバータが、1つのコンバータユニットに組み合わされることを特徴とする、ハイブリッド車両。
- 基本モジュール(18a)が、車体構造(28)との機械的リンクと、冷却回路(21a、21b)とのリンクと、電気エネルギーストレージ(22)との電気的リンクとを含むように前記コンバータユニットが設計される、請求項1に記載のハイブリッド車両。
- 前記内燃機関(14)が前記ハイブリッド車両の後部領域に配置され、かつリアアクスルを駆動することが意図され、前記電気アクスルがフロントアクスル(20)として提供される、請求項1に記載のハイブリッド車両。
- 前記内燃機関(14)が前記ハイブリッド車両の前部領域に配置され、かつ前記リアアクスルを駆動することが意図され、前記電気アクスルが前記フロントアクスル(20)として提供される、請求項1に記載のハイブリッド車両。
- 前記電気エネルギーストレージが少なくとも1つのフライホイールストレージの形態である、請求項1〜4のいずれか一項に記載のハイブリッド車両。
- 前記ハイブリッド車両の中央領域、特に前部乗員座席の領域又は後部座席の設置領域にフライホイールストレージが配置される、請求項5に記載のハイブリッド車両。
- 前記ハイブリッド車両の後部領域、特にスペアホイールトラフの領域にフライホイールストレージが配置される、請求項5に記載のハイブリッド車両。
- 前記第1の駆動装置が第3の電気機械と連係し、それにより前記第1のアクスル上の前記ホイールを、単独で電気的に、又は前記内燃機関と共に、選択的に駆動することができる、請求項1〜7のいずれか一項に記載のハイブリッド車両。
- 前記第3の電気機械が、前記内燃機関によって前記第1のアクスルを駆動するためのシャフトに配置される、請求項8に記載のハイブリッド車両。
